编程课学什么内容口诀的

worktile 其他 4

回复

共3条回复 我来回复
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    编程课学习内容包括以下几个方面:语言基础、算法与数据结构、编程范式、软件开发流程和实践项目。

    1. 语言基础:首先需要学习编程语言的基本语法和语义,掌握变量、数据类型、运算符、流程控制语句等基本概念。常见的编程语言包括C、C++、Java、Python等,根据个人需求和兴趣选择合适的语言进行学习。

    2. 算法与数据结构:学习算法和数据结构是编程的基础。算法指的是解决问题的步骤和方法,数据结构指的是组织和存储数据的方式。常见的算法和数据结构包括线性表、树、图、排序算法、查找算法等。通过学习算法和数据结构,可以提升解决问题的能力和编程效率。

    3. 编程范式:学习不同的编程范式可以拓宽思维方式和解决问题的角度。常见的编程范式包括面向过程、面向对象、函数式编程等。掌握不同的编程范式可以更好地理解和设计程序。

    4. 软件开发流程:学习软件开发流程是为了提高软件质量和开发效率。了解需求分析、设计、编码、测试、部署等各个环节,并学习常用的软件工程方法和工具,如敏捷开发、版本控制、测试框架等。

    5. 实践项目:通过实践项目可以将前面学到的知识应用于实际问题中。可以选择一些小型的个人项目或参与开源项目,锻炼编程能力和解决实际问题的能力。

    总而言之,编程课学习内容包括语言基础、算法与数据结构、编程范式、软件开发流程和实践项目。通过系统学习这些内容,可以培养出良好的编程思维和实践能力。

    1年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    编程课学习的内容可以根据以下口诀总结为五点:基础语法、数据结构、算法设计、编程思维、实践项目。

    1. 基础语法:在编程课上,学习者首先需要掌握编程语言的基本语法,包括变量、数据类型、条件语句、循环语句等。这是编程的基础,也是后续学习的基石。

    2. 数据结构:学习者需要了解不同的数据结构,如数组、链表、栈、队列、树等。了解数据结构的特点和应用场景,能够灵活地选择和使用不同的数据结构来解决问题。

    3. 算法设计:学习者需要学习常见的算法设计方法和算法思想,如递归、分治、贪心、动态规划等。掌握算法设计的原理和应用,能够解决各种复杂的问题。

    4. 编程思维:编程课程还应该培养学习者的编程思维,包括问题分解、抽象建模、逻辑思维等。这些思维能力对于解决复杂问题和提高编程效率非常重要。

    5. 实践项目:在编程课上,学习者还应该参与一些实践项目,通过实际的编程练习来巩固所学知识和技能。实践项目可以帮助学习者更好地理解和应用所学内容,并提高解决问题的能力。

    通过以上五点内容的学习,学习者可以全面掌握编程的基本知识和技能,为日后的编程实践和进一步深入学习打下坚实的基础。

    1年前 0条评论
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    编程课学习内容的口诀是“基础、语言、算法、实践”。

    1. 基础(Foundation):编程课程的第一步是建立良好的基础。学生需要了解计算机的基本概念、数据类型、变量和运算符等。此外,他们还应该学习如何编写简单的程序,并了解程序的执行过程。

    2. 语言(Language):在掌握基础知识之后,学生需要选择一种编程语言进行深入学习。常见的编程语言包括Python、Java、C++等。学生应该学习语言的语法和特性,并能够运用这些知识编写复杂的程序。

    3. 算法(Algorithm):学习算法是编程课程的重要内容之一。算法是解决问题的步骤和方法,学生需要学习各种算法的原理和实现。他们应该学习如何分析问题、设计算法,并能够使用适当的数据结构和算法解决实际问题。

    4. 实践(Practice):编程课程的最后一步是实践。学生应该通过编写实际的程序来巩固和应用所学的知识。他们可以参与编程竞赛、完成编程项目或者实习等方式来提高自己的编程能力。

    总结起来,编程课学习内容的口诀是“基础、语言、算法、实践”。学生需要建立良好的基础,学习一门编程语言,掌握各种算法的原理和实现,并通过实践来巩固和应用所学的知识。这个口诀可以帮助学生系统地学习编程,并逐步提高他们的编程能力。

    1年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部